Charles Bushe

Charles Bushe

Group Commercial Director


Charles has delivered highly successful property communications strategies across a range of sectors, working with clients including Sainsbury’s, Inspired Villages, Countryside and Highwood. Charles has a degree in History from the University of Exeter, as well as a Masters in International Relations. He has a keen interest in local and national politics, publishing a monthly article for UK Property Forums entitled Spotlight on Westminster. He is a member of the Chartered Institute of Public Relations and has a track record of effectively overcoming difficult political and local issues. Charles has worked on many significant projects, including major town centre regeneration schemes, large scale residential proposals and the very first planning application to ever be determined virtually by Westminster City Council. Charles’ team has built trusted and constructive relationships with politicians, the media and community influencers in many local authorities across both the South East and London.

Charles’ career highlight...

My career highlight was achieving permission for a new petrol station, office space and motorcycle showroom at a village in Sussex, on a site outside the Built-Up Area Boundary. We achieved over 500 supportive consultation responses (85%) from the local community, as well as a joint letter of support from the local business community. The Parish Council were so impressed with our approach that they noted their appreciation in the minutes of a Council meeting, stating that they wanted to thank us for ‘excellent communication throughout the process and the level of community engagement’. Leah Tompkins

Leah Tompkins

Senior Account Manager


Passionate about driving meaningful connections between communities and development projects, Leah brings over three years of expertise in political and community stakeholder engagement to the table. Joining DevComms in 2021, she has become a driving force across a diverse array of projects, with a focus on Residential, Retirement Living, and Leisure sectors.

With a keen eye for detail and a knack for relationship-building, Leah excels in managing significant client accounts, including industry leaders. Her extensive experience spans the nation, which a particular focus on the East of England as she works in the Eastern Branch at DevComms located in Cambridge.

Beyond Leah's professional achievements, her innovative spirit shines through her background in digital marketing. Leah is dedicated to exploring inventive ways to leverage social media for effective community engagement strategies

Leah’s career highlight....

A career highlight for me is generating a database of over 300 supportive residents on a scheme for a client who had been advised by the local authority, at the pre-app stage, that there would be 0% interest both locally and politically for their scheme in their proposed location. Having been tasked by the client to find support, I pitched utilising social media as a method to draw out those supporters as well as commencing early political engagement, to gather the views of local and strategic members. The campaign was incredibly successful and resulted in us establishing there was significant interest for the scheme from both the local community and local politicians. The client was able to return to officers with the evidence of support we had generated, which in-turn helped to reduce some of the concerns they had about the scheme initially.
